Rabbis Denounce Abortion

Top two Jewish rabbis call for their colleagues to denounce the estimated 50,000 abortions that take place in Israel each year, only 20,000 are legal.




The top two Jewish rabbis in Israel sent a letter on Monday to their colleagues denouncing abortion. They said that abortion kills thousands of Israeli babies a year and delays the coming of the Messiah and they promised to do more to promote pro-life and pregnancy help efforts.


The letter was timed for the reading of the book of Exodus in the nation's synagogues, which begins on January 9th. The book recounts the genocidal attack on the ancient Hebrews by the Egyptian pharaoh, who ordered the Hebrew midwives to kill all male babies.  Rabbis are encouraged in the letter to make the connection with the deaths of tens of thousands of Jewish children each year.


Out of an estimated 50,000 abortions that take place in Israel each year, only 20,000 are legal, according to the pro-life Jewish organization Efrat, which presented the figures to the rabbis last year. The rabbis are encouraging local synagogues to work with Efrat in their pro-life activities.
